Quote:
PrimeNumber said: I've thrown out all my cakes. The snowy-white turned green. Definitely trichoderma.
I've done some troubleshooting in my mind as to what went wrong with my previous two batches. Both were clearly contaminated with trichorderma after over a week in the SGFC. There seem to be three likely culprits.
1) Bad syringes, in which case, I should not be reordering the same variety from the same (very well regarded) provider. I think this is unlikely, but certainly possible.
2) Inadequate pressure cooking. If this is indeed the case, that I should be sterilizing for 90-120 minutes instead of 45-60, someone other than myself should have a talk with Ziran and his updated PF Tek advice.
3) Dirty apartment. I have a dog. The trichoderma showed up after over a week in the SGFC; I think it's reasonable that my relatively unventilated, soft-ceiling tile bathroom, landed on the cakes while they were trying to pin.
I can order different spores and pressure cook for longer--and try to grow in my kitchen instead of my bathroom--but if trichoderma shows up after all of that, I'd say my apartment is fucked.
+++
I'm not giving up. But I'm trying to isolate what went wrong, and I have it narrowed down to these three.
Lastly, I'm not doing this hobby to have a good time, I'm doing it because I've been depressed as hell for the last several years, and shrooms actually help me feel better. Failing at the PF Tek is taking a toll on me, but I'm not giving up. I don't feel I have any other choice than to keep trying.
Last thing: Do I toss the perlite? Do I toss the SGFCs?
1. All prints and syringes are dirty. We clean up on agar, or try outgrow contam in PF cakes, or roll the die with direct inoculation.
2. For PF, the 90 minutes is a steam. If you can PC, then you reduce your sterilisation time. How did you PC them?
3. We all have varying levels of contam loads in our environments; I can't keep my cats out of the room I use for SAB work, and it's too damn hot here to keep the windows permanently closed in there. Review your procedures if you think it's your environment, 'cause I'll guarantee it's how you do things.
i.e. I bet it's you.
You will want to clean your SGFC and perlite.
